Registration Open! PEI Site Assessor Course 2025

The dates for the classroom and field work portions of the 2025 Site Assessor Course are now scheduled for May 27-30, with May 31 and June 2 as alternative (rain) field dates. June 3 will be an optional extra help/practice day. The exam will be written the morning of June 4, 2025  (see details below).

PEI Department of Environment – (UPDATED) regulations regarding septic licensing

This is our understanding of the current policies regarding the various licenses issued by the PEI Dept. of Environment related to on-site sewage disposal. In summary, the Department issues site assesors licenses ($250), septic contractors licenses ($250) and septic installers licenses ($25).
